From: Phil Sutter Date: Tue, 7 Apr 2020 19:17:21 +0000 (+0200) Subject: ebtables-restore: Table line to trigger implicit commit X-Git-Tag: v1.8.5~35 X-Git-Url: http://git.ipfire.org/?a=commitdiff_plain;h=70a3c1a07585de64b5780a415dc157079c34911b;p=thirdparty%2Fiptables.git ebtables-restore: Table line to trigger implicit commit Cache code is suited for holding multiple tables' data at once. The only users of that are xtables-save and ebtables-restore with its support for multiple tables and lack of explicit COMMIT lines. Remove the second user by introducing implicit commits upon table line parsing. This would allow to make cache single table only, but then xtables-save would fetch cache multiple times (once for each table) and therefore lose atomicity with regards to the acquired kernel ruleset image.
